CHANGELOG — Gatewren LB health checks, v0.8. Renamed HC_AUTH_KEY to GATEWREN_PROBE_SECRET; old name removed, no fallback. Probes behind the Larkspan balancer now sign check requests with this value, so an unset var means instant 503s fleet-wide. Update every backend env file before deploy. The required line is as follows.

env line for yahaf-kageg: VAULT_KEY5=978f5

# Headcount Plan — Next Year (Managers Only)

Torvane Systems targets net +22 roles: 14 engineering, 5 field ops, 3 finance. Backfills capped at attrition minus two. Halwick site holds flat; Drennport absorbs growth. Incoming director owns final allocation by Q1 close. Comp bands unchanged pending review. Rationale and constraints are captured in the confidential note below.

confidential, kahop-yahap: Project Weniel slips by six weeks because of the staffing delay.

Hey Marisol — handing off the Glintcal sync mess before I'm out. The two-way sync between Plover Suite and our internal booking tool keeps double-writing recurring events, so release 4.2 is blocked until the dedupe patch lands. I've staged the fix on the quill-staging branch; QA signed off this morning. One thing: the sync service's config vault got rotated during the incident, so you'll need to unlock it manually before deploying. For that, use the recovery passphrase below.

unlock words, fawig-bagef: olidor-holir-istox-holath-tamys-quenion-giliel

TICKET-4471: SquatGuard flags false positives on internal packages

SquatGuard scanner marks our own `veldtine-utils` package as a typo-squat of `veldtine-util`. Both are ours. Support: tell affected users to ignore the warning until the allowlist patch ships. Fix lands in next scanner release. The affected build's token is below.

pipeline stamp: htk21_cc68b8e00e3cb5ca75ae8